One of the glaring gap in the Netbeans Visual Web Application development is lack of ability to create Pages using predefined Page Layouts. Currently Visual Web users create a Visual Web JSF page using New -> Visual JSF page. This creates the "boring" empty page with no page layouts. It is up to the users to create their page layouts. Users tend to create Page Layout using external tools like Dream Weaver and import them in to VW pages. Unfortunately, page layouts created using these external tools require lots of hand crafting to fit in the VW design paradigm. I was thinking, how nice it would be if Visual Web provides some predefined Page Layouts for the users to select when they create their pages. So I wrote this experimental module that allows you to select such predefined Page Layouts.

Steps to install the plugin and create page from Page Layout

  • Download and install Netbeans 6.0 Beta2 (Important: You need NB 6.0 Beta2 or later)

  • Download and install the plugin org-netbeans-modules-visualweb-woodstock-pagetemplates.nbm

  • Once you installed the plugin, it is easy to create a Visual Web Page with one of the predefined Page Layout. Create a Visual Web Application
    Install Page Layout Module

  • Next create a Visual Web Page using New -> Visual Web JSF Page as usual. You will notice that New wizard has one more panel. Page Layout creation wizard

  • Select a Page Layout and click finish. This creates the page with desired layout which can be edited in the designer later.
    Page with Page Layout in the designer

Note: As I mentioned earlier, this is an experimental module and the Page Layouts I've added are experimental too.
